Contribution Margin
The difference between sales revenue and variable costs, representing the portion of sales that contributes to covering fixed costs.
Production Constraint
A limit to the amount or volume of production, often caused by the availability of resources, technology, or market demand.
Machine Hours
A measure of the amount of time a machine is operated in the production process.
Avoidable Costs
Avoidable Costs are expenses that can be eliminated if a particular decision is made, such as discontinuing a product or service.
